Sarwendah, through her legal counsel Chris Sam Siwu, has formally welcomed the child custody lawsuit filed by Ruben Onsu at the South Jakarta District Court. According to Chris Sam Siwu, the legal proceedings offer a structured path to resolve ongoing family disputes, moving the matter away from public speculation and into a credible judicial setting.
Why Legal Mediation is Preferred Over Public Debate
The decision to move the custody dispute to the South Jakarta District Court serves as a strategic shift for both parties. According to Chris Sam Siwu, representing Sarwendah, settling the matter through the judiciary is the “most appropriate” course of action. By utilizing the court, the family aims to bypass the negative public discourse that has previously surrounded their personal lives.

Sarwendah’s camp has expressed that they were waiting for this formal step to ensure that all arguments, supported by evidence and witnesses, are presented in a controlled environment where a judge can evaluate the facts objectively.
This process is designed to help parents reach an agreement that prioritizes the welfare of the children before the case proceeds to a formal trial.
How the Court Process Affects Private Settlements
The initiation of a formal lawsuit has direct consequences for previously scheduled private meetings. Chris Sam Siwu confirmed that a meeting originally planned for July 11, 2026, has been canceled. The legal team indicated that they will now follow the mediation flow facilitated by the court rather than pursuing independent, informal discussions.
This shift emphasizes a reliance on the judicial system to manage the timeline and the nature of communications between the parties. By adhering to the court’s agenda, Sarwendah aims to ensure that the final resolution is based on legal merits rather than external pressures or social media narratives.
What Happens During the Mediation Phase?
During the upcoming court proceedings, the focus will shift to evidentiary submissions. Chris Sam Siwu noted that their side is prepared to introduce “crucial points” and “key witnesses” that have not been disclosed to the media. The intent is to provide the panel of judges with a comprehensive view of the situation, allowing for a decision rooted in the best interests of the children.
